Jackson used the process of completing the square to solve the equation 2x2−12x=−6.

1 Answer

1 vote

Answer:


x=3-√(6),x=3+√(6)

Explanation:

we are given equation as


2x^2-12x=-6

Since, we have to solve it by using complete square

so, firstly we will complete square

and then we can solve for x

step-1:

Factor 2 from both sides


2(x^2-6x)=-3* 2

step-2:

Simplify it


x^2-6x=-3

step-3:

Add both sides 3^2


x^2-6x+3^2=-3+3^2

now, we can complete square


(x-3)^2=6

step-4:

Take sqrt both sides


(x-3)=-√(6),(x-3)=√(6)

step-5:

Add both sides by 3

we get


x=3-√(6),x=3+√(6)
